Messages The following is a list of HCO messages that may appear on the printer's control panel HCO Messages Message Remedy Message typea HCO jam1 HCO jam 2 Refer to "Clearing an HCO paper jam" on page 26 to clear the jam. Paper jam message: Printing stops until the jam is cleared. HCO cover open Make sure the HCO cover is closed, the HCO Error message: Printing power switch is on, and the HCO is connected stops until the error is to the printer. cleared. Stack fault - Call engineer 1. Important: Before you call your HP service representative, verify the following: l the HCO cover is closed. l the HCO power switch is on l the HCO is connected to the printer and the interface cable is connected. 2. Restart the printer and the HCO. If the message still appears, call your HP service representative. Call engineer message: This message may appear incorrectly, when the HCO is disconnected from the printer. Error code: SVC D8 1. Verify the following: HCO stacker alarm l the HCO interface cable is connected to the printer. l the HCO's power cable is plugged into a working power outlet. l The HCO's power switch is on. 2. Press clear. If the error code returns, call your HP service representative. 3. To continue printing without the HCO, disconnect the HCO interface cable and restart the printer. Call engineer message: Stops the printer and takes it offline. 30 Chapter 2: Using the HCO
